9) A rocket with a speed of 0.5 c is moving toward a stationary observer. It is putting out a light ray with a wavelength of 500 nm. What is the speed of that light ray as seen by the stationary observer? 10) In (9) what is the wavelength of the light as seen by the stationary observer? 11) If the light ray in (9) is pulsed so that to an observer on the rocket there are 100 pulses every second, what is the number of pulses per second as seen by the stationary observer? (Note that this, in essence creates a clock on the rocket).
